Applies to

  • NetApp Element software 12.3.1
  • Management node (mNode)
  • Management Services 2.17.56

Issue

After running sudo /sf/packages/mnode/setup-mnode --cleanup force to clear a prior mNode configuration, subsequent attempts to set up the mNode fail with a volume name uniqueness error

Example error during setup:

HCI-Med-Mnode /sf/packages/mnode # ./setup-mnode -mu admin -sm 111.1.1.1 -su admin -t true
Enter the password for storage user admin:
Enter password for mNode user admin:
[2021-09-07T19:07:04.040081Z]:[setup_mnode:296] INFO:Starting mNode deployment
[....]
[2021-09-07T19:07:04.590081Z]:[config_util:357] INFO:Successfully reached storage MVIP: 111.1.1.1
[2021-09-07T19:07:04.591205Z]:[mnodecfg:158] INFO:Configuring MNode storage (this can take several minutes)
[2021-09-07T19:07:07.664157Z]:[mnodecfg:68] ERROR:chown: cannot access '/opt/solidfire/sioc/data/*': No such file or directory
Error response from daemon: create NetApp-HCI-task-orchestration-service: driver 'netapp' already has volume 'NetApp-HCI-task-orchestration-service': volume name must be unique
